NexGen offers an alternative as redundancy and carrier diversity planning is disrupted by a surge
of mergers and acquisitions in the telecommunications industry.
New York, NY, September 08, 2017 --(PR.com)-- Modern financial services and enterprises cannot
afford to have key applications and services unavailable because a network carrier's system is down. As
news emerges daily of Telecom mergers and acquisitions, presenting consumers with fewer choices, true
carrier diversity becomes increasingly difficult to achieve.
In the aftermath of a merger, enterprises that have implemented carrier diversity may find themselves in a
situation where their two physical networks become integrated and are no longer diverse. In order to
preserve true carrier diversity with the associated stability and reliability it offers, enterprises now need to
consider alternative carriers. NexGen Networks offers a crucial market option—true carrier
diversity with tailored, efficient service.
